[mod.rs, unconfigured.sh, http.rs, proxmox-fetch-answer.rs, iana.org] Subject: [pve-devel] [PATCH v3 23/30] auto-installer: fetch: add http plugin to fetch answer X-BeenThere: pve-devel@lists.proxmox.com X-Mailman-Version: 2.1.29 Precedence: list List-Id: Proxmox VE development discussion List-Unsubscribe: , List-Archive: List-Post: List-Help: List-Subscribe: , X-List-Received-Date: Thu, 28 Mar 2024 13:57:19 -0000 This plugin will send a HTTP POST request with identifying sysinfo to fetch an answer file. The provided sysinfo can be used to identify the system and generate a matching answer file on demand. The URL to send the request to, can be defined in two ways. Via a custom DHCP option or a TXT record on a predefined subdomain, relative to the search domain received via DHCP. Additionally it is possible to specify a SHA256 SSL fingerprint. This can be useful if a self-signed certificate is used or the URL is using an IP address instead of an FQDN. Even with a trusted cert, it can be used to pin this specific certificate. The certificate fingerprint can either be placed on the `proxmoxinst` partition and needs to be called `cert_fingerprint.txt`, or it can be provided in a second custom DHCP option or a TXT record.
